项目目录结构python数据

时间:2019-05-09 14:15:45

标签: python database data-structures directory-structure

我有一个具有以下目录结构的python项目

|-- package_name/
|   |-- __init__.py
|   |-- lambda_function.py
|   |-- ...
|
|-- database/
|   |-- data.json

而且我正在包装上使用data.json文件初始化一些对象。

我想将当前数据文件拆分为多个json文件,因为单个文件中的信息组过多

类似的东西:

|-- database/
|   |-- A/
|   |   |-- a.json
|   |   |-- b.json
|   |-- B/
|   |   |-- c.json
|   |   |-- C/
|   |       |-- a.json
|   |       |-- b.json

我不想建立一个真正的数据库,因为数据不会移动,这里只是用来初始化我的对象。

问题: 我如何做才能有多个json文件来阐明代码,但是可以像使用单个文件一样简单地使用它们。 我想了解有关如何在python项目中管理此类数据的最佳做法。

0 个答案:

没有答案